Being a naturist or just spending time naked in natural settings or social environments, can potentially improve body positivity and self-confidence in several ways:
- Acceptance of Natural Bodies – Naturism promotes the acceptance of the human body. Being in an environment where people are comfortable with their bodies can help you develop a more positive attitude towards your own body. This can lead to greater body acceptance and reduced self-criticism.
- Reducing Body Shame – Naturism encourages people to shed clothing and societal norms that often promote body shame and unrealistic beauty standards. By embracing nudity in a non-sexual context, individuals may become more comfortable with their own bodies and less concerned about perceived flaws.
- Normalising Diverse Body Types – Naturist communities often include people of all shapes, sizes, abilities, ages and backgrounds. Interacting with a diverse group of individuals can help challenge the notion that there is a single “ideal” body type. This normalisation of diversity can showcase that there is no “one-size-fits-all” definition of beauty.
- Connection with Nature – Spending time naked, in natural settings, can foster a deeper connection with nature and your own body. Naturists often report feeling more in tune with the environment and their own physical sensations, leading to increased self-awareness and self-acceptance.
- Overcoming Fear and Shame – For many people, the idea of being naked in front of others can be daunting due to societal taboos and fears of judgment. Engaging in naturism can help individuals confront and overcome these fears, leading to increased self-confidence and a sense of empowerment.
- Improved Self-Esteem – Naturism can lead to a sense of liberation and increased self-esteem as individuals learn to be comfortable in their own skin. Overcoming self-consciousness about your own body can have a positive ripple effect on other aspects of life, boosting overall self-confidence.
- Positive Social Interaction – Naturist communities often emphasize social interaction, friendship and support. Building relationships with like-minded individuals who appreciate body positivity can provide emotional support and validation, further boosting self-confidence.
It’s important to note that naturism is a personal choice, and not everyone may find it suitable or comfortable. However, for those who do choose to explore naturism, it can be a valuable tool for promoting body positivity and self-confidence. It’s essential to seek out naturist communities and environments that prioritise respect, consent and a non-sexual atmosphere to ensure a positive experience.
